I think there’s very little reason to be doing fly combos with Storm. Combo priority for me goes like this…
1.Lightning attack combos
2. jump cancel combo made popular in Vanilla
3. Fly combos

JC combos build more meter with Storm and do similar amounts of damage and generally start from the same openings anyway, so unless you’re afraid an opponent might fall out of a jc combo due to hitstun, there’s no real reason to be doing a fly combo over a jc one.

My Storm bnb is this

j.s -->cr.m–>cr.h–> df LA->cr.m–>cr.h–>df LA–>s.m–>s->m–>h–> l. Lightning sphere–>s–> hailstorm.

Does 655K and builds roughly 70/80% bar, same as your average jump cancel combo, but does about 100K more damage than one. Fly combos tend to do about 560-580 and build about 50% bar

Depending on what kind of state you are in the match, you can switch up which combos to use. Sometimes you have to choose whether you want the damage to get the kill, or the meter for better insurance.

Does Storm have any TAC combos that work consistently midscreen? I’ve been trying to do this one but it only wants to work in the corner. Thanks in advance

TAC:
:m::h:xx:dp::l:,:l:ADUF:l::m::h:xx:qcb::s:,:l::h:(ADF:h:)x4,:s:land->Hailstorm

In the corner she can get that extra :l: lightning sphere before the aduf but midscreen you can do

Side/Down
j:h: xx :l: lightning sphere j:h: adf j:h: xx fly f:l: f:h: [adf f:h:]x4 f:s: land double typhoon* xx hailstorm

Up
j:l: j:h: xx :l: lightning sphere j:h: adf j:h: xx fly f:l: f:h: [adf f:h:]x4 f:s: land xx hailstorm

The double typhoon can be omitted

Yay so I came up with a corner combo for Storm that uses Akuma’s Tatsu assist that has 1 whole meter gain. Shit was hard to come up with lol There is a slight variation though if you start with an overhead. Unfortunately I have no way to video capture this so I’ll try to transcribe it though I suck at it. It’s not that difficult either. I managed to come up with this on my Vita so I’m sure that its doable on console.

cr.L, cr.M, Call Tatsu Assist, cr. H, Jump Cancel, j.H, j.S, Airdash Forward, j.S, st.M, cr.H, Jump Cancel, j.H, j.S, Airdash Forward, j.H, st.M, st.H, S, j.M, j.H, j.S, Super

If you start with an overhead you have to remove the st.H before the launcher otherwise they will roll out of the last j.H.

Downside of this is that your assist has to connect in order to get the whole meter gain. Plus side is that your assist call is safe (to my knowledge) and you’ll be able to hit confirm off the cr.L and cr.M to know if tatsu assist will be blocked so you can go for a high/low mixup to open them up while they’re blocking tatsu. You just won’t get the full meter gain. Finally, I did this on the Vita and using it on Nova. Haven’t tested it on console version (I heard there are rare differences) yet and I don’t know if it works on all body types.

Edit: I just checked and I was able to do this combo outside of the corner but… you can’t get the full meter because after the launcher you can only connect j.H and j.S… can’t get that first j.M in for the full meter. Sup guys, Storm isn’t my main but here is a TAC infinite I found using fly unfly loop, aka sentinel style.[media=youtube]2ToffJsh7TA[/media]

Whats the notations for that?

Non corner is jump straight up, j.l, j.h, adf, j.h, fly, j.l, j.h, addf, j.h, unflying h.
Corner is j.l, j.h, adf, j.h, fly, j.l, j.h, [adf, j.h]x2, add, j.h, unflying h.
Hope this makes sense, its been forever since i posted capcom combo notations.
The trick is the unfly part by pressing S and H at the same time when you are very low to the ground in the fly state.
